  6. We are deeply committed to making a Northwestern education possible for students from all financial backgrounds. Our review process is need-blind for all applicants who are U.S. citizens and permanent residents as well as undocumented students at U.S. high schools, which means we evaluate applications without regard to a student’s ability to pay the cost of tuition.
